7. Enter the site latitude and longitude values you recorded from
your GPS in step 1.
8. Click
Submit Installation Parameters
. The IDU saves the
information and enters Pointing mode. The Terminal Pointing
Info screen appears on the installer laptop as shown in
Figure 6.
Note:
You may overwrite any pre-existing values, but be
aware that pointing metrics will be deleted if you change any
of the following installation parameters from a previous
installation:
– Site latitude
– Site longitude
– Satellite orbital location (A Code)
– Antenna size (B Code)
– ODU power (C Code)
– Satellite Unique Word ID (U Code)
Pointing metrics are also deleted if the satellite modem is
uninstalled, although not when it is unregistered.
Note:
Do
not
change the Antenna Pointing Indicator Delay
value.
Note:
1. If you modified any existing parameters, the modem
reboots first, and the Terminal Pointing Info screen appears
following the reboot.
2. To return to the Installation screen at any time, click
Modify Installation Parameters
.
